今天给各位分享java语言10进制转2进制的知识,其中也会对进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!
本文目录一览:
- 1、用Java输入一个十进制,转换成二进制并输出
- 2、java十进制转二进制的代码是什么?
- 3、请问怎么用java编程语言,将10进制的数字转为2进制,8进制,16进制?具体...
- 4、java实现:整数进制相互转换
用J***a输入一个十进制,转换成二进制并输出
十进制整数转换为二进制整数 十进制整数转换为二进制整数***用除2取余,逆序排列法。
十进制转成二进制integer.toBinaryString(inti)。
Long.toBinaryString(Long);可以把 Byte Short 转换成以上两种类型进行转换。Byte Short Integer Long都是Number的子类。
j***a十进制转二进制的代码是什么?
1、十进制数转换为二进制数时,由于整数和小数的转换方法不同,所以先将十进制数的整数部分和小数部分分别转换后,再加以合并。
2、利用J***a API直接转换 十进制数如何转换为二进制数,这在j***a API 中有一个方法,Integer.toBinaryString( ) 括号里面写上你要转换的十进制数,这样可以直接转换。
3、二进制小数的高位有效位,后取的整数作为低位有效位。
4、十进制数转二进制分2部分,整数和小数部分。整数部分 十进制整数转换为二进制整数***用除2取余,逆序排列法。
请问怎么用j***a编程语言,将10进制的数字转为2进制,8进制,16进制?具体...
十进制转为二进制: Integer.toBinaryString(int i);public static String toBinaryString(int i):以二进制(基数 2)无符号整数形式返回一个整数参数的字符串表示形式。
用Integer.toHexString方法即可将十进制装成十六进制。
new BigInteger(01040000000100000001010000005B94D910DE8F1E41ED66466, 16).toString()即可 J***a是一种可以撰写跨平台应用软件的面向对象的程序设计语言。
十进制数转换为二进制数 十进制数转换为二进制数时,由于整数和小数的转换方法不同,所以先将十进制数的整数部分和小数部分分别转换后,再加以合并。
j***a实现:整数进制相互转换
使用j***a.math.BigInteger 构造函数BigInteger(String val, int radix) : 将指定基数的 BigInteger 的字符串表示形式转换为 BigInteger。
String binary = ; // binary代表最后二进制字符串 for(; a != 0; a /= 2) { binary = a % 2 + binary;} } 实际上J***a中已经提供了这种工具类,Integer.toBinaryString(int a)就可以实现该转换。
二进制小数的高位有效位,后取的整数作为低位有效位。
可以通过Integer.parseInt(String s, int radix)方法实现,radix是进制,可以是2(二进制),10(十进制),16(十六进制)等。举例:System.out.print(Integer.parseInt(F, 16););结果就是:15。
方法:String.valueOf(int类型的值)用法举例:public static void main(String args[]) { int a = 100;System.out.println(String.valueOf(a);} 希望对你有所帮助。
关于j***a语言10进制转2进制和的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。